Deinostigma
Deinostigma is a genus of the family Gesneriaceae,[1] native to Vietnam and Southern China.[2] In 2016 the genus was expanded with the transfer of several species that had previously been place in the genus Primulina, to include a total of seven species.[2]

Species
Species include:[2]
- Deinostigma cicatricosa (W.T.Wang) D.J.Middleton & Mich.Möller
- Deinostigma cycnostyla (B.L.Burtt) D.J.Middleton & H.J.Atkins
- Deinostigma cyrtocarpa (D.Fang & L.Zeng) Mich.Möller & H.J.Atkins
- Deinostigma eberhardtii (Pellegr.) D.J.Middleton & H.J.Atkins
- Deinostigma minutihamata (D.Wood) D.J.Middleton & H.J.Atkins
- Deinostigma poilanei (Pellegr.) W.T.Wang & Z.Y.Li
- Deinostigma tamiana (B.L.Burtt) D.J.Middleton & H.J.Atkins
